A physical quantity \(Q\) is given by:\(Q=\frac{a{b}^{4}}{cd}\).If the percentage errors in \(a,b,c\) and \(d\) are 2%, 1%, 2%, and 1% respectively, determine the percentage error in \(Q\).
(Shift - II Memory Based)
✓ Correct answer: c)
9%
Explanation
We are given the equation:
\(Q=\frac{a{b}^{4}}{cd}\)
To determine the percentage error \(Q\), we use the error propagation rule:
\(\frac{\Delta Q}{Q}=\frac{\Delta a}{a}+4\frac{\Delta b}{b}+\frac{\Delta c}{c}+\frac{\Delta d}{d}\)
Step 1: Substituting Given Errors- Percentage error in a = 2%
- Percentage error in b = 1%
- Percentage error in c = 2%
- Percentage error in d = 1%
Now, substituting these values into the equation:
\(\text{Percentage error in }Q=2+4(1)+2+1\) \(=2+4+2+1=9\mathrm{%}\)
